This week in science we learned about Phytoplankton and how they are the first organisms in a Marine Food Chain. We also learned about the HIPPO. HIPPO stands for Habitat loss meaning when people cut down trees and other places that animals might live in, Introduced species meaning species of plants or animals travel with other things and land in new land and take over the place, Pollution meaning pollution kills the environment which doesn't allow plants and animals to live, Population growth meaning the more people there are the competition will get stronger over the natural resources, and finally Over-consumption sort of related to population growth which means people use more resources than other.
